T'Wolves President Talks Rubio Promotions

MINNEAPOLIS (WCCO) -- It took two years but the Minnesota Timberwolves netted a big one.

On Friday morning, Timberwolves President Chris Wright spoke with WCCO Radio's Dave Lee about 20-year-old Spanish guard Ricky Rubio joining the team.

"He is at a press conference in Barcelona early this morning to say that he intends to come to Minnesota to play for us this coming season."

He said the Timberwolves have been communicating with Rubio since the basketball season in Spain ended Wednesday.

"We're anticipating that obviously things will happen very, very quickly now." said Wright.

As for possibly seeing Rubio in town the next week?

"It's very obvious now that Ricky's intended to come here and we'll get him to the market as soon as we possibly can."

Wright asks that fans be patient as they go through all of the detail of bringing Rubio here. In return, he said they'll release an upper level seat promotion through July 1.

"It'll allow people to buy two 'sort of' Rubio seats at a heavily discounted price in a very short window. So we have to do it very quickly. We've got to create some urgency simply because of the collective bargaining agreement that may or may not happen on July 1," he explained.

The Timberwolves selected Rubio with the number 5 pick in the 2009 NBA draft.
